A Xin, who grew up in Yilan town, runs a fruit shop at home. He is the eldest son beloved by his mother and the idol worshipped by his younger brother. He joined the school gymnastics team at a young age and volunteered to win the national championship. No matter how hard he practiced, he didn't feel bitter until the rebellious hormones of youth lost their ambition. A Xin gave up gymnastics, which he liked since he was a child, and mixed with his best friend pickles to form a gang. When he fights in groups in the street, he can apply his gymnastics skills and often win surprises.
The two inadvertently provoked the son of the underworld boss, and the cold dish of drugs made a big mistake. Both of them fled to Taipei, but they failed to turn over. On the contrary, they lost their best friend. A Xin, who is alone, only remembers the sentence in his heart when he was young: "When you want to cry, you stand upside down and tears will not flow out." When he returned to his hometown, he regained his frank enthusiasm and belief in gymnastics. He challenged himself and vowed to try again.
